Herbal brandy Travarica is a strong alcoholic beverage which is traditionally produced in southern parts of Croatia. Herbal brandies are special brandies, flavored with plant extracts. Grape brandies, various macerates, percolates, infusions and other forms of herbal extracts are most often used for the production of herbal brandies. Biologically active compounds of medicinal and aromatic herbs are essential oils, flavonoids, tannins, saponins, slippery secretion and bitter matters which are extracted into alcoholic base on ambient temperature. Komovica brandy is mostly used as an alcoholic base. The goal of this work was to compare aromatic profile od four different herbal brandy specimens. The volatile compounds were isolated by headspace solid-phase microextraction (HS-SPME) and analyzed by g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S). When comparing the obtained results, a different aromatic profile of specimens was found. Dominant compound identified in all the specimens is ethyl decanoate. The sample of brandy, produced by "Vinoplod" showed a more complex composition in relation to other tested samples.
